Position Information We are seeking a Project Coordinator III, who under general supervision, provides technical expertise, guidance, and management support for Fort Irwin's cultural resource management program. Responsibilities Provide technical expertise, guidance, and management support for Fort Irwin National Historic Preservation Act consultation and documentation under Section 106/110. Design, develop, and maintain comprehensive curation protocols and workflows; oversee and lead curation efforts, ensuring adherence to established standards, data quality requirements, and project objectives. Coordinates project activities including project initiation, value assessments, work plan development, estimating, and project controls. Recommends program guidelines, procedures, policies, rules, and regulations. Geospatial mapping of cultural resources and other GIS work. Technical report reviews and revisions. Develop Archaeological Resources Protection Act (ARPA) and Native American Graves Protection and Repatriation Act (NAGPRA) plans of action to address inadvertent discoveries. Assist with execution of tasks within the Integrated Cultural Resources Management Plan (ICRMP) and agreement documents, such as a programmatic agreement. Support Tribal consultation, meetings, and site visits. Track permit and project milestones dates and deadlines. Assist with documentation and evaluation of built features and structures, archaeological sites, Sacred sites, and Traditional Cultural Places. Other duties as assigned. Required Education And Experience Bachelor’s degree in applicable field or equivalent combination of education or experience. Five years of related experience in project coordination/administration.
